Smriti Irani is an Indian politician who has served as the Minister of Women and Child Development since 2019. She is a member of the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) and has held various positions in the government, including Minister of Human Resource Development and Minister of Textiles.

Irani is known for her strong advocacy for women's rights and gender equality. She has played a key role in the implementation of several important policies, including the Beti Bachao, Beti Padhao campaign, which aims to improve the survival, education, and protection of girls in India. She has also been a vocal critic of violence against women and has called for stricter laws to protect women from abuse.
